Neighborhood Sustainability Conference — Saturday, March 8
This free conference — to be held Saturday, March 8, 8 a.m.–4:30 p.m. at Augsburg College — brings together 700 volunteer leaders from block clubs, neighborhoods, schools, congregations, garden clubs and lake associations to plan spring and summer projects that will help reduce global warming and prepare for energy and climate uncertainty.
Conference topics include: School, congregational and neighborhood organizing; watershed education and restoration; gardening, greening and urban forestry; transportation; active living by design; energy conservation; green buildings; renewable energy; local and sustainable food; zero waste initiatives and green businesses and developing a community-wide sustainability plan, among others.
